Beethoven Concerto No. 4 In G Major - Gould - Bernstein - New York Philharmonic on Numbered Limited Edition 180g LP 

180g Audiophile Vinyl Pressing from Impex Records

All-Analog Mastering by Kevin Gray!

Strictly Limited to 2,500 Pressings!

So much has been said and written about Glenn Gould's Bach recordings that some classical music listeners may have overlooked his fabulous renditions of the Beethoven piano concertos. However, Impex Records is hoping to change this. Hearing Gould's magnificent pianism, along with the inspired conducting of Leonard Bernstein, recorded in the vast acoustical space of the Manhattan Center, they are certain you will find that Gould's Beethoven concertos have a rightful place alongside his celebrated Goldberg Variations.

With so many workaday renditions of the Beethoven concertos, audiophiles rightly tend to look for inspired performances; and every recording by Glenn Gould is certainly inspired. Gould is often erratic, but he was also daring, constantly exploring. His lyrical ebb-and-flow reading shines a new light on this well-loved work. A clash of two classical recording titans leaves a seminal reading of this grand Beethoven composition in its wake!

With all-analog mastering by Kevin Gray and Impex's usual attention to detail on all facets of production, this new 180g pressing is sure to make Gould and Bernstein's triumph here a favorite of audiophiles everywhere! Strictly limited to 2,500 pressings!
